4430 Church of the Good MAPYS AVt'+1+E TQ 2743 33/251 Shepherd Shepherd ., Carshalton-on-The-Hill II 2. Built 1930 by Martin Travers and T F W Grant. Spanish Baroque style.

Built of stock brick with copper roof. 7 bays, Nave and Chancel in one with stepped buttresses. West bellcote and porch. Fixed metal casement windows. Interior has barrel vaulted roof. Wooden altar rail with turned buttresses. Hieratic Crucifix above altar. 5 gold painted star-shaped lights. Rear wooden organ loft supported on massive console brackets and large wooden architrave. 2 panels of stained glass, St. Nicholas and Virgin and Child.
